Transaction 7ecde38453bc5c8d975cae92a68f135b8ba6d36ca81e03bec8f50d83944e7910
1 Input
1 Output
-
7ecde38453bc5c8d975cae92a68f135b8ba6d36ca81e03bec8f50d83944e7910:0
- value
- 547956
- script pubkey
- OP_0 OP_PUSHBYTES_20 d23ef3e6742e2740f5d72a2e9a24262152d7b6c8
- address
- bc1q6gl08en59cn5pawh9ghf5fpxy9fd0dkgy3xtqn